Each of the components was carefully lifted into place with a crane under the watchful control Neil Bailey (right).
Bolted together at the corners, they all came together into an extremely solid structure. Here the positioning of the pentagons, hexagons and half hexes can be seen. Special butterfly style edge connectors tie the entire structure together into a single unified whole. These connections were designed by Hait to stitch the pieces together using steel rebar and fiber reinforced grout to form a solid connection.
